    How do you program a Key Fob or Remote

    Key fobs for cars and remotes allow drivers to open their doors, activate their security system, and even start their engines from some distance. However, these devices can be difficult to use without the proper instruction or instructions. Many people can program their key fobs on their own, saving money by not paying for professional services. The process can differ from vehicle to vehicle, but generally involves turning off the power and off and pressing certain buttons in a specific order.

    The first step in reprogramming a key fob is getting a blank key. You can order a key online at a cheaper cost, or buy one from your local locksmith or dealership. To program the key correctly it is essential that the key is compatible with the model and make of your vehicle. It's also beneficial to have the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) in your possession. This can be found in your vehicle's title and registration and insurance cards and other official documents.

    Once you have the blank key, follow these steps to program it:

    Sit in the driver's seat and close all of your doors. Press the lock button on your key fob a few times, then listen for a sound that sounds like a lock. This sound indicates that the fob is in programming mode, and should only take about five minutes to complete. If the sound doesn't play, try pressing the button again.

    Insert the key fob into the ignition when it has entered mode of programming. Watch for the dashboard security light to come on and remain lit. When this happens the key fob key programming has been successfully resettled.

    Consult your owner's guide for any additional steps required. For instance, some cars require you to enter a unique key code in order to program the key fob. Others have special anti-theft features that must be updated by a locksmith or locksmith to ensure that the key fob functions properly.

    How to obtain a key fob or remote

    If you don't have an extra key fob, or remote, or you want to purchase a new one to backup your key you can do this by having a locksmith cut a new one and following the manufacturer's instructions for adding an additional key. These instructions can be found in the owner's guide or on the internet for your specific vehicle model. You should also look over your car-insurance policy, warranty, or auto club membership coverage to determine whether they will cover replacement key fobs for your car and any associated programming fees.

    The majority of automobiles require the original key fob to be programmed with the anti-theft system and a dealer selling new cars will usually have the necessary tools on hand to complete the process. Some older vehicles can be programmed on their own with the proper tools and knowledge. Certain models of the newer generation have upgraded transponders that need to be programmed by an auto locksmith or dealer for the car's specific security systems.

    Certain key fobs come with special features that can be used to enhance your driving experience. For instance, some of the newer key fobs allow you to summon your car remotely by pressing a button. This feature functions similar to Tesla's summon feature however, it only works on certain cars. Besides this, most key fobs can be used to lock and unlock your doors and start your engine and turn on the climate control system in your car.

    Replace the batteries in your key fobs on a regular basis. This will ensure that they're fully charged when you need them. Additionally, you should also clean the key fob(s) regularly to get rid of any dirt or debris that could be causing problems. It's also an excellent idea to purchase a spare battery for your key fob(s) as these can be expensive to replace in the event of failure.

    Where can I get a Key Fob, Remote or Key

    Modern cars no longer use metal keys to unlock, start and control their vehicles. Instead, they use remotes or key fobs.     Apart from opening the doors and even starting the engine, a lot of car fobs can also operate some of the vehicle's systems like the audio system, and even the climate controls. They're usually equipped with a panic button as well, which can be activated if you suspect someone is trying to break into your house or take your car. Some experts suggest keeping the key fob close to you when in a dangerous or stressful situation, such as walking through a dark street.

    You can find replacement key fobs at the local auto parts shop or major retailers who specialize in automotive electronics such as AutoZone. They are usually cheaper than dealers and can program and cut keys simultaneously. AutoZone associates can also assist you in identifying your key as some keys look similar and may not work with your vehicle.

    Some online retailers sell pre-programmed remotes. But make sure that you buy from a reputable retailer who requires proof of ownership prior to sending the remote.
